Overview

MineLab on foundcrypto.org shows multiple high-risk signals for crypto-investment fraud, especially of the 'mining platform' pig-butchering type. The site is less than a week old, hosted by a low-reputation provider, and makes generic, unverifiable claims with no credible company details.

Why We Think This Is A Scam

Domain is less than a week old (about 4 hours), consistent with rapid scam deployment.
Hosted by HOSTINGER (low-cost provider), with no verifiable company information or real-world contact details.
Generic, grandiose claims (e.g., 'one of the leading cryptocurrency mining platforms') without evidence or registration details.
Displays a 'How Much I Will Earn?' calculator, a classic lure in fake mining/investment scams.
Copyright date is in the future ('2026'), common in template-based scam sites.
No mention of licensing, regulation, company registry, or legal disclosures.
No verifiable or traceable contact information (uses minelab@example.com, a placeholder email).
FAQ and content centered on how to 'withdraw earnings' and estimated earnings, typical for pig-butchering and cloud mining scam pages.
